Introduction
Use this guide to replace your iMac's power supply.

Stick a suction cup near each of the two top corners of the glass panel.
-
If your suction cups refuse to stick, try cleaning both the glass panel and the suction cup with a mild solvent.

Remove the eight 8 mm T10 Torx screws securing the display to the outer case.

Remove the following four screws securing the power supply to the outer case:
-
One 9.3 mm T10 coarse-threaded screw
-
One 25 mm T10 coarse-threaded screw
-
Two 22 mm T10 fine-threaded screws
-
-
-
Carefully lift the power supply out of the outer case and rotate it to expose the cable lock as shown, minding the DC-Out and AC-In cables still attaching it to the iMac.
-
Disconnect the DC-Out cable by depressing the locking mechanism on the connector while you pull the connector away from its socket on the power supply.
-
Once the locking mechanism has cleared the socket, pull the DC-Out connector away from the power supply.
-
To reassemble your device, follow these instructions in reverse order.
